I spent the last two days reading various articles and blogs about LINQ to SQL and the Entity Framework. After all, I'm still unsure which technology I should use for a project with a SQL Server 2005/2008 that has 50 or less tables. Any idea?
Give SubSonic (www.subsonicproject.com) a bash - the learning curve is fairly flat - it offers a query tool (no sql to write), and a decent code generator. It does force you to stick to an ActiveRecord pattern (1 class per table) but it saves yonks of time. You can modify the code generated through templates. SubSonic is also quite performant . If you fancy bleeding edge code try the new version as this offers some LINQ goodness.

I spent the last two days reading various articles and blogs about LINQ to SQL and the Entity Framework. After all, I'm still unsure which technology I should use for a project with a SQL Server 2005/2008 that has 50 or less tables. Any idea?
We've used LINQ to SQL in a couple of projects. The only problems we've have with it are with the design surface: 1. You can't refresh the entities on the surface from the database unless you delete and re-add them. 2. There's no way to find a specific entity on the design surface. Makes doing item 1 very irritating. Apart from these two irritations, we've found LINQ to SQL very easy to work with. There are plenty of events you can hook into and it's easy to add business logic to the entities as almost everything is declared partial. It certainly beats our previous methods of accessing data for ease of use. Not sure what we'd do with new projects now. I'd have concerns about the ongoing support for LINQ to SQL.

I spent the last two days reading various articles and blogs about LINQ to SQL and the Entity Framework. After all, I'm still unsure which technology I should use for a project with a SQL Server 2005/2008 that has 50 or less tables. Any idea?
Here's some real-world experience rather than just opinions. I migrated by app from a home-brew datalayer to LINQ-to-SQL (L2S) last year. It's fast and very easy to use once you've built the layer. I am glad I made the jump despite the problems I've had. In doing so I have to overcome several obstacles. The biggest current issue is (as others say) that Microsoft isn't committing to L2S[^] (thanks MS, for launching a technology you then deprecate 12 months later). Implementation wise there are lots of rough edges to development with L2S. The model you create isn't easily updated if you change tables or relationships - there are 3rd party tools out there that can help with this. Security There is no real concept of security in L2S so you have to do this yourself or implement at the database level if possible. Database There are also issues with the depth of SQL support in L2S - for example there is no capability to query an XML field in any way whatsoever, and no way to extend it to do this. You have to write in-line SQL. Another biggie is the L2S is pretty much tied to SQL 2000/2005 and offers no support for anything else. It works with SQL 2008 but cannot access 2008's new types and features. Entities The new MS data mantra is LINQ to Entities (L2E) so if you want to follow this route you would probably be advised to - but who knows if MS will change direction again? In addition L2E has a lot more overhead in design terms and things that are simple in L2S take a bit more work in L2E. On the positive side L2E supports different DB platforms not just MS-SQL, and L2E will also support REST queries (useful if you're using MVC or Silverlight for example). DataSet Don't even go there. Everything is much more complicated and slow than either L2S or L2E.
